
Chelsea striker Timo Werner admits he enjoys playing for Germany coach Hansi Flick.
Werner has had a tough start to the season, though scored in Chelsea's defeat of Southampton on Saturday.
Now with Germany's squad, Werner said: "In the situation I was in before the last international break, and partly recently, it is very important to come here and have a coach who shows you from the first minute: I can't judge you blindly, I don't think you're bad.
"For me it's great that Hansi Flick clearly says how you can improve, he's always very positive, not just critical."
